Latest Patents

O'Donnell's latest patents showcase advanced technological solutions in energy storage. One of his notable patents is a thermal energy storage system with deep discharge. This system converts VRE into continuous heat above 1000° C, utilizing intermittent electrical energy to heat a solid medium. The design allows for rapid and uniform heating through an array of bricks that incorporate internal radiation cavities. This innovation ensures continuous heat delivery, making it versatile for various processes such as calcination, hydrogen electrolysis, steam generation, and cogeneration.

Another significant patent by O'Donnell is a thermal energy storage system for material processing, which operates at over 900° C. This system also converts VRE to continuous heat, facilitating high-efficiency power generation and reducing carbon emissions in industrial applications.
